Jennifer Hale is an American journalist.Jen Hale Family, Net Worth, Parents, Husband, Children, Salary read all about on thisPage. She working for Fox Sports as an NFL sideline reporter where she is currently paired with Chris Myers, and Daryl Johnston. She also covers NBA’s New Orleans Pelicans for Bally Sports New Orleans and also covers College Football for Fox Sports.

She has been a substitute host on Fox Sports 1 shows Skip and Shannon: Undisputed and Lock It In. She covers The Basketball Tournament for ESPN as well as the Westminster Kennel Club Dog Show. She has also worked as a Sideline Reporter for TNT’s coverage of the 1st Round of the 2017 NBA Playoffs.

Hale is a native of New Orleans, and was raised in Alabama. She graduated from Louisiana State University with honors where she was captain of the cheerleading squad, homecoming queen, and Miss LSU. Hale interned for CNN in their Washington D.C. bureau. She also got her Master’s from Northwestern University’s Medill School of Journalism and spent time in Germany in a fellowship to study the US-German relationship after the fall of Communism.

Professional Career

In 2015, Hale launched All Access Sideline Pass, an organization that focuses on educating and empowering young women in the New Orleans community through outreaches and seminars. She started the foundation after encouragement from former Saints running back Pierre Thomas. She also supports Alzheimer’s Research, the Speech and Hearing Impaired Foundation among other causes and she’s the Women’s Health spokesperson for Thibodaux Regional Hospital.

ale was named one of New Orleans top female achievers by New Orleans Magazine in 2015.In 2018, Hale revealed in a Women’s Health article she co-wrote that she was diagnosed with dilated cardiomyopathy during the 2016 NFL season. She wore a portable defibrillator for six months until medication she took helped get her heart rate back to normal. Since then, she has worked with the American Heart Association. She is a cross-fit enthusiast.

Hale started her journalism career covering politics for KNOE-TV, a station in Monroe, Louisiana, which sent her to Baton Rouge as their capitol correspondent then went to WAFB in Baton Rouge, Louisiana.When she was a weekend anchor and reporter for WVTM in Birmingham, Alabama, she wrote a book called Historic Plantations of Alabama’s Black Belt in 2009.

She also was a fill-in correspondent for MSNBC during her time in Birmingham. Prior to her Fox Sports career, she was an anchor on WVUE-DT’s morning show in New Orleans, Louisiana. She called a call from some friends from LSU to interview former athletes and special guests at LSU football games to put on their website, coupled her work with the New Orleans Saints led to people in the Saints organization to recommend Hale to Fox Sports.

During the 2019 FIFA Women’s World Cup, Hale filled-in for Jenny Taft as moderator for Skip and Shannon: Undisputed. She covered The Basketball Tournament 2020 in Columbus, Ohio for ESPN staying in the bubble set-up during the Covid-19 pandemic. She was the only reporter on site. She also worked as a Sideline Reporter for TNT’s coverage of the 1st round of the 2017 NBA Playoffs.
